()The concept of “”Expected Points Added”” (EPA) has become the gold standard for measuring efficiency in the NFL, moving beyond traditional yardage totals. EPA measures how much a specific play increases or decreases a team’s chances of scoring based on the down, distance, and field position. For example, a three-yard gain on 3rd and 2 has a high positive EPA because it results in a first down, whereas a three-yard gain on 3rd and 10 has a negative EPA because it leads to a punt. This metric has fundamentally changed how coaches approach fourth-down decisions; data now proves that “”playing it safe”” by punting is often a statistically worse decision than attempting to convert, leading to the more aggressive, “”math-driven”” play-calling we see in the modern game.”
